 Ever wonder whatever happened to Duke Mitchell,the Dean Martin wannabe from BELA LUGOSI MEETS A BROOLYN GORILLA?  :question:

Yeah...dumb question...I know...  :lookingup: ...Of course you have! Doesn't everyone?

I have a vhs of a movie called the EXECUTIONER...kind of a very
low rent version of GOODFELLAS. And it stars...why...Duke Mitchell! He and his buddy in crime start they're own little gang war,and eat. They're either eating or blowing people away. In the first 5 minutes of the movie they kill at least a half dozen people alone! A repeated line through out the film is "Today we eat,tommorow we kill!"

Words to live by.

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=MWdfMnkByx8

The music is great...by the way!  :drink:

It also is known as MASSACRE MAFIA STYLE
